MOBB DEEP IS BACK WITH A BRAND NEW STREET DVD/CD!!
Best of the Block Entertainment which brought you 'The Feeding' the highly acclaimed album from Queensbridge rapper Littles which moved over 30,000 units independently now brings to you Infamous Allegiance Pt. 1 an up close and personal DVD/CD featuring Hip Hop super group Mobb Deep. This vastly anticipated DVD provides fans with an unforgettable behind the scenes look at Prodigy and Havoc, who blessed the streets with classic anthems like 'Shook Ones', 'Keep it Thoro', and 'Quiet Storm' featuring Lil Kim. Fans are able to go into the studio with the duo and get an exclusive look at how the hits are made from start to finish or they can even travel with Mobb Deep as they go to European hot spots like Amsterdam. Unlike other DVD's Mobb Deep gives you an uncensored look inside the world of the infamous Queensbridge Projects with commentary and interviews from the group and other hip hop heavyweights who work with the group. Infamous Allegiance even gives fans a look into Murda Muzik, the soon to be released movie starring Mobb Deep. As a bonus, a 15 song CD is included with brand new music from Mobb Deep, plus Mya, Littles, Busta Rhymes, Noyd, Capone and Noreaga, Limp Bizkit and others.
